OVERNIGHT: Instead of rising temperatures like last night, it will get colder tonight, back down to the lower 50s. It is still warmer than usual for this time of year by a few degrees.
WEDNESDAY: A light jacket and good-to-go out the door Wednesday morning. A light sea breeze will keep it in the upper 60s at the coast.
THURSDAY: The sea breeze becomes a bigger factor on Thursday, keeping it cooler everywhere. Highs away from the water will be closer to 70 degrees, and 60s east of the Bronx River Parkway.
REST OF THE WEEK: It remains rain-free for the rest of the workweek, but rain returns Friday night. The best chance will be after midnight and into much of Saturday. There is now a growing chance for thunderstorms midday, stay tuned for updates on that. It will get cooler behind the showers and storms for Sunday, back down to the 60s despite plenty of sun. Despite the cooler temperatures it will be the nicer of the two weekend days.
NEXT WEEK: There is a signal for major warmth next week, with more 80s and even a chance at 90 degrees possible by midweek next week. Stay tuned for updates.
